This review comprehensively examines the physical and chemical aspects of leaching assessments, particularly focusing on stabilised municipal solid waste incineration (MSWI) fly ash. The objective is to provide a detailed understanding of the leaching processes and the associated factors influencing contaminant release. The methodology involves a synthesis of existing research, experimental results, and case studies that illustrate various scenarios of leaching behavior under different environmental conditions. Key findings indicate that the leaching of heavy metals and other contaminants from stabilised MSWI fly ash is influenced by factors such as pH, time, and the chemical composition of the waste material. The results highlight the need for effective assessment and management strategies to mitigate the risks posed by potential leachates in the environment. This work emphasizes the importance of understanding leaching mechanisms to optimize waste stabilization procedures and ensure environmental protection.
